Although the Acquisitions Department checks current Library holdings and order records before placing orders for individual titles, if possible please check the online catalog to see if Vassar already owns the item you would like to request. The online catalog will also tell you if the item is already on order.
Please include author, title, imprint, isbn (helpful but not necessary), and your name with your order. If possible also include a reference to your bibliographic source.
Orders can be placed electronically through the Acquisitions Order Forms page. They can also be placed via paper form, available from the Acquisitions Department. Requests for Art and Music Library Materials should go directly to the Art or Music Librarians.
New subscriptions are not being initiated during the ongoing serials review, but please feel free at any point to send your ideas for new journal titles to Debra Bucher, Collection Development Librarian, debucher@vassar.edu. Debra will collect your suggestions and at the conclusion of our review in the spring we will begin to consider these requests.
